Fashion Forward: A Statement On and Off the Grid

Hamilton's relationship with fashion is one of his most visible and discussed off-track endeavors. He has transformed the pre-race paddock walk and post-race podium into his personal runway, consistently pushing boundaries with bold, eclectic, and often gender-fluid style choices. His looks are a deliberate form of self-expression and a challenge to the traditionally conservative fashion norms within Formula One.

This passion evolved into direct industry involvement. In 2018, he collaborated with iconic designer Tommy Hilfiger to launch "TommyXLewis," a successful recurring collection that blended Hilfiger's classic American style with Hamilton's edgy, streetwear-inspired aesthetic. The partnership showcased Hamilton's genuine understanding of design and marketing, reaching a global audience beyond F1 fans. His influence is recognized by the fashion world; he has appeared on the covers of GQ and Vogue and is a regular front-row attendee at major fashion weeks in Paris and Milan. For Hamilton, fashion is more than clothing—it's a tool for storytelling and advocating for diversity and individuality in spaces that lack it.

The Rhythm of Life: Music as a Creative Outlet

Parallel to his fashion journey is Hamilton's deep connection to music. A talented singer and guitarist, he often shares snippets of his original music and covers on social media, revealing a soulful and introspective side. Music serves as a crucial creative outlet and a source of mental balance amidst the high-pressure world of F1.

His involvement goes beyond personal enjoyment. Hamilton has ventured into the music industry professionally, signing artists to his own project, Hamilton + Company. He has also made guest appearances on tracks, such as on the Christina Aguilera song "Pipe" under the pseudonym XNDA. He is a frequent collaborator and friend to major artists, including Rihanna, Pharrell Williams, and Justin Bieber. This foray into music demonstrates his desire to build and contribute to creative communities, using his platform to elevate other artists. Building an Empire: Strategic Business Ventures

Hamilton's entrepreneurial spirit is perhaps the most significant dimension of his life beyond racing. He has made strategic investments and launched ventures that align with his personal values, particularly around sustainability, wellness, and inclusion.

A landmark move was his involvement in the Denver Broncos NFL franchise purchase in 2022, making him part of the ownership group. This investment highlights his long-term vision for wealth building and his interest in global sports ownership. Furthermore, he has actively invested in the plant-based food sector, backing companies like Neat Burger, reflecting his commitment to environmentalism and a vegan lifestyle.

Perhaps his most ambitious project is +44, a media and entertainment company named after his first racing number. This venture aims to produce content that promotes diversity and tells underrepresented stories, directly linking his business goals with his activism.
